Output 563816970020e3faaa24994567d00f8501e62a91a212e849b7255c575c940056:1

value
531961727
script pubkey
OP_HASH160 OP_PUSHBYTES_20 56e44d4e71535c1c5934a99d7b51b659e3fe89bf OP_EQUAL
address
39cTXjuzMgGw82L435doCBVz7LWQkTxsCM
transaction
563816970020e3faaa24994567d00f8501e62a91a212e849b7255c575c940056
spent
true